![]() |
Meldung: "Klasse nicht Registriert"
Hallo,
ich habe Programm geschrieben welches bei mir und bei vielen anderen auch tadellos läuft. Bei einem jedoch kommt während der Nutzung plötzlich die Meldung: "Klasse nicht registriert" und das Programm beendet sich. Jetzt habe ich überhaupt keine Ahnung wo ich da anfangen soll zu suchen. Wäre schön wenn mir jemand eine Richtung geben könnte. Danke im Voraus. Viele Grüße |
Re: Meldung: "Klasse nicht Registriert"
hast du mit packages angefangen?
die unit classes wird vieleicht 2 mal unterschiedlich eingebunden. |
Re: Meldung: "Klasse nicht Registriert"
Packages? Nein nicht dass ich wüste. Mein Kopf sieht folgendermaßen aus:
Delphi-Quellcode:
unit UMain;
interface uses Windows, Messages, SysUtils, Variants, Classes, Graphics, Controls, Forms, Dialogs, ComCtrls, ExtCtrls, Menus, XPMan, StdCtrls, IniFiles, Grids, Buttons, ComObj, OleServer, ExcelXP, CommCtrl, ShellApi, IceLicense; type TForm1 = class(TForm) .... |
Re: Meldung: "Klasse nicht Registriert"
Diese Exception wird von der Funktion
Delphi-Quellcode:
Saublöderweise hat Borland vergessen, den Parameter "ClassName" in der Fehlermeldung mit anzugeben; dann hätte man sofort einen Hinweis welche Active-X Bibliothek nicht installiert/registriert ist.
function CreateOleObject(const ClassName: string): IDispatch;
|
Re: Meldung: "Klasse nicht Registriert"
Zitat:
Kannst du mir auch sagen, was derjenige nachinstallieren muss? Danke. |
Re: Meldung: "Klasse nicht Registriert"
Da Borland das vergessen hat, wohl eher nicht. Vielleicht liegts an der Unit ExcelXP?
|
Alle Zeitangaben in WEZ +1. Es ist jetzt 20:28 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z